Staff of the Telangana State Highway Transport Company (TGSRTC) are gearing up for a strike their Joint Motion Committee (JAC) has known as from Wednesday, with almost 41,000 workers and 6,000-plus buses anticipated to be off the roads, affecting over 60 lakh passengers day by day.
With solely a day to go for the strike, the JAC has determined to go forward regardless of assurances from Transport Minister Ponnam Prabhakar and Chief Minister A Revanth Reddy. On Monday night, the JAC led a labour march from RTC Kala Bhavan to Bus Bhavan to indicate the power and unity of the workers forward of the strike.
The JAC has an extended checklist of 21 calls for that they want to be resolved with assist from the administration and the federal government. Key calls for embody the implementation of the long-pending merger of the RTC with the state authorities, implementation of two Pay Revision Commissions (PRC), cost of pending dues in the direction of the Credit score Cooperative Society (CCS) and the workers’ provident fund, wage revision and pending allowances, scrapping the prolonged work schedule, stopping privatisation and investing in electrical buses, lifting restrictions on commerce unions, implementation of the Motor Transport Staff Act, and jobs underneath the breadwinner scheme regularly.
“The federal government, in its election manifesto, mentioned all TSRTC workers will likely be built-in into the federal government, wage revisions will likely be made, unions will likely be revived, RTC will likely be developed in each means and new buses will likely be bought. However even after 18 months of coming to energy, the Congress celebration has not built-in the RTC workers into the federal government, and their issues haven’t been resolved,” Okay Hanumanthu Mudiraj, co-chairman of the JAC, mentioned on Monday.
In response to the strike name, Ponnam Prabhakar lately assured the workers that the federal government was prepared to debate their calls for and urged them to rethink the strike in gentle of the company’s enhancing monetary state of affairs. Revanth Reddy has additionally appealed to the employees to name off the strike, stating that the RTC is starting to make income and {that a} strike could be detrimental to the organisation’s progress. He has additionally identified steps taken to clear a number of the pending dues from the earlier authorities.
“Giving statements within the press is one factor and formally inviting the JAC for talks is one. We have now not acquired such invites for talks from the federal government or the minister’s workplace. Our calls for are real and the ball is within the court docket of the federal government,” mentioned M Thomas Reddy, vice-chairman of the JAC, when contacted.
On Monday, the TGSRTC issued a press release interesting to its workers in opposition to collaborating within the strike. “Each rupee that the group earns is being spent on your welfare. As you all know, regardless of monetary difficulties, the administration supplied the long-pending 2017 PRC with a 21% fitment in Could 2024. The ten pending DAs from 2019 have been launched in phases. ₹280 crore associated to RPS-2013 bonds has been paid. For the previous three and a half years, salaries have been paid on the first of each month with out fail. PF and CCS restoration quantities are being paid commonly each month, and the administration is step by step lowering the arrears,” the assertion learn.

Additional, it added that the organisation prioritised the welfare of the workers regardless of the monetary difficulties. “A strike at this juncture, when the group is simply recovering and shifting on the trail of improvement, will trigger irreparable harm to the group and the workers…Strikes are prohibited in RTC as per the ESMA Act. As per the principles of the group, a strike is against the law. Authorized motion will likely be taken in opposition to these answerable for threatening workers or obstructing duties within the title of a strike,” the assertion mentioned, including that the administration was dedicated to resolving the issues of the workers with the cooperation of the state authorities.
Thomas Reddy responded that it has been three months for the reason that JAC gave a strike discover to the TGSRTC administration. “We weren’t known as for a gathering. The labour commissioner known as the administration twice for a gathering with JAC and every time, the administration didn’t reply. On Could 1, the chief minister assured us that our grievances could be resolved. Neither the federal government nor the administration has come ahead but. The transport minister’s workplace additionally has not invited us formally,” he mentioned.
Reddy mentioned the federal government mustn’t disguise behind excuses comparable to monetary constraints to satisfy its electoral guarantees. “With no recruitment, the workload on workers has immensely elevated. As an alternative of eight hours, workers are working 16 hours. There isn’t any illustration for staff as a result of lack of commerce unions,” he mentioned, including that the JAC was nonetheless prepared in addition to ready for official talks with the federal government.
